Rollins, Inc. Announces Three-for-Two Stock Split, Regular Quarterly and Special Cash Dividend
October 23, 2018 4:20 PM EDTATLANTA, Oct. 23, 2018 /PRNewswire/ -- Rollins, Inc., a premier global consumer and commercial services company (NYSE: ROL), announced today that the Board of Directors has approved a three-for-two stock split of the Company's common shares.
